The top of the solid block portion of the sticker, should line up with the gap between the rear bumper and the rear quarter panel.

This is not a exact measurement, but something that I noticed looking at low mile original paint cars online, and seeing a few in person as well.

If it were me, I'd look around for a original paint car for sale and email asking for a favor.

This is what the factory spec says that goes along with these photos:

DOORS
1. Mark front and rear location of lettering [50mm] above the door lower edge.
2. left door: Align the letter "C" 10mm behind the forward edge of the door.
right door: Align the point of the "a" at the forward door edge.

ENGINE COMPARTMENT

1.PORSCHE LETTERING Mark the location of the lettering 25mm from the bottom edge of the lid on both sides and 36mm from the bottom of the lid in the center.
2. CARRERA RS on lid spoiler. Mark location of the beginning of the lettering 160mm below the spoiler inner edge, and 95mm to the right of the lid center.

COLORED LETTERING

Carrera vehicles painted Grand Prix white are furnished with lettering in colors matching the respective wheel color (red-blue-green).
All other vehicles are furninwhen with black lettering.

REMOVING DAMAGED LETTERING

Heat the lettering with air heaters, infra-red lamps etc. to the opint where it can be peeled off without pulling the paint off in the process. Wash remaints (sic) of adhesive off the paint surface with a cleaning solvent. [ have used naptha]
